Happy Friday!!  Today I have a very clean and simple card for you.  This apple stamp is from the Designer Fruit (Sparkle Clear) set.  I love these Sparkle Clear sets…they are a great price and come with some bling!  I stamped it in Palette Noir and then colored it with my Red and Melon Spica pens

I used my Nesties to make the little frame and then stamped the greeting from Chelsea Greetings also in Palette Noir.  I finished it off with some red/white dot ribbon.  Easy peasy!

I paper pieced this guy with the same Heidi Grace paper (the backside this time) that I used on Ron’s mailbox.  (I think I’m making Ron famous now.  I doubt he knows it.)  I put little gems in the centers of a few of the flowers and some larger gems on the Nesties Tag Trio.  The ribbon is some of the new 100% blue silk.  It is LUCIOUS and so easy to tie!!! 

The basket on the balloon is colored with the new Baby Blue Spica pen and the clouds are all colored with my trusty Clear Spica.  I sponged the ground with Viridian Leaf Palette and the clouds and greeting are stamped in Ballet Blue Palette.  The greeting is of course from my favorite, All Occasions Messages

So let me tell you how much I LOVE the Carrier Pickup service that the USPS offers.  I use it almost daily and I usually kind of feel bad as my little old mailman schleps my bags of packages on the rest of his walking route.  Why feel bad?  Well, I can literally see the post office down the street from my front steps but I HATE going to post office.  I LOVE my postal software and print all of my own postage.

Normally I have one or two grocery bags full of shipments from store orders.  But this past Friday I had almost 80 eBay auctions close (I was selling all of my Stampin’ Up! sets) and so Saturday I had 3 grocery bags full of packages.  But, for Monday I have 2 giant BB&B bags.  They are huge.  These two big bags are about 25 pounds of packages and include 3 big flat rate boxes.
